Forests may control that waterways of the world, according to physicist Anastassia Makarieva's 'Biotic Pump Theory'.

This means further forest loss may have unknown and devastating effects on not just the global climate, but also on water supplies.

Burning wood is not ‘renewable energy,’ so why do policymakers pretend it is?

I spoke with journalist Justin Catanoso about what Drax – the UK's biggest CO2 emitter whose emissions are struck off the nation's carbon budget—is up to in California.

Civil engineer Delton Chen joins me to discuss the Global Carbon Reward, a “carrot policy” to incentivise polluting industries to reduce emissions whilst encouraging the private market to invest in research and development of mitigation technologies.
